SENATE CONCURRENT RESOL UTION NO. 40
BY SENATOR MILLIGAN 
TEACHERS.  Requests each public school system to create a Teachers' Advisory Council.
1	A CONCURRENT RESOL UTION
2 To urge and request each city, parish, and other local school board to create a Teachers'
3 Advisory Council.
4 WHEREAS, the legislature, BESE, the state Department of Education, and local
5 governing authorities routinely pass laws, rules, and policies that impact teachers, classroom
6 activities, and student learning; and
7 WHEREAS, it is most often teachers who see the direct consequences, intended and
8 unintended, of those actions; and
9 WHEREAS, teachers often feel powerless to bring attention to the unintended
10 consequences and to impact meaningful change that could enhance the learning environment
11 of students; and
12 WHEREAS, the feelings of powerlessness are often cited by teachers as the reason
13 for competent teachers leaving the classroom; and 
14 WHEREAS, many teachers point to the inability to impact classroom policies as 
15 having a greater negative influence on them compared to their pay; and
16 WHEREAS, providing teachers a method to provide feedback could not only
17 improve the working environment for educators but also increase learning outcomes for
18 students.

1 TH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ED that the Legislature of Louisiana does hereby
2 urge and request each city, parish, and local school board to create the Teachers' Advisory
3 Council in order to allow teacher input into the decisions that impact student learning.
4 B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the Council be comprised of teachers chosen to
5 provide diverse views and from among a pool of teachers who have applied to serve on the
6 Council. 
7 B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the terms of the members shall be staggered in
8 a manner to provide for both new insight as well as continuity in the membership.
9 B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the first meeting of the Council shall be called
10 by the leader of the city, parish, or other local school board by August 1, 2022.
11 B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that the Council shall meet with the leader of the
12 city, parish, or other local board on a quarterly basis in order to discuss issues, laws, rules,
13 and policies impacting teachers and their students.
14 B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that, in order to provide a feedback loop, after each
15 meeting of the Council, the leader of the city, parish, or other local school board shall
16 provide a report to their local school board on the discussions of the Teachers' Advisory
17 Council.
18 B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ED that a copy of this Resolution be transmitted to the
19 executive director of the Louisiana Association of School Superintendents and the executive
20 director of the Louisiana Association of Public Charter Schools.
